Exports by Country

The shipments of the six major exporters of men's or boys' clothing (knitted or crocheted), namely Egypt, Morocco, Madagascar, Lesotho, South Africa and Kenya, represented more than two-thirds of total export. Tunisia (X units) held a little share of total exports.

From 2012 to 2022, the most notable rate of growth in terms of shipments, amongst the key exporting countries, was attained by Madagascar (with a CAGR of X%), while the other leaders experienced more modest paces of growth.

In value terms, Egypt ($X) remains the largest men knitwear supplier in Africa, comprising X% of total exports. The second position in the ranking was taken by Morocco ($X), with a X% share of total exports. It was followed by South Africa, with an X% share.

From 2012 to 2022, the average annual growth rate of value in Egypt totaled X%. In the other countries, the average annual rates were as follows: Morocco (X% per year) and South Africa (X% per year).

Imports by Country

In 2022, Algeria (X units) and South Africa (X units) were the largest importers of men's or boys' clothing (knitted or crocheted) in Africa, together generating X% of total imports. Libya (X units) held a X% share (based on physical terms) of total imports, which put it in second place, followed by Kenya (X%), Sudan (X%), Djibouti (X%) and Ghana (X%). Morocco (X units), Guinea (X units), South Sudan (X units), Somalia (X units) and Liberia (X units) took a minor share of total imports.

From 2012 to 2022, the biggest increases were recorded for Liberia (with a CAGR of X%), while purchases for the other leaders experienced more modest paces of growth.

In value terms, South Africa ($X), Algeria ($X) and Libya ($X) were the countries with the highest levels of imports in 2022, together comprising X% of total imports. Djibouti, South Sudan, Sudan, Morocco, Ghana, Kenya, Guinea, Somalia and Liberia lagged somewhat behind, together accounting for a further X%.

The countries with the highest volumes of consumption in 2023 were Nigeria, Egypt and Democratic Republic of the Congo, together comprising 25% of total consumption. South Africa, Ethiopia, Kenya, Algeria, Tanzania, Angola, Morocco, Sudan, Uganda and Madagascar lagged somewhat behind, together accounting for a further 39%.
The countries with the highest volumes of production in 2022 were Nigeria, Egypt and Democratic Republic of the Congo, with a combined 30% share of total production. Ethiopia, Kenya, Morocco, Madagascar, Angola, South Africa, Tanzania, Uganda, Cote d'Ivoire and Niger lagged somewhat behind, together accounting for a further 38%.
In value terms, Egypt remains the largest men knitwear supplier in Africa, comprising 38% of total exports. The second position in the ranking was held by Morocco, with a 19% share of total exports. It was followed by South Africa, with an 11% share.
In value terms, the largest men knitwear importing markets in Africa were South Africa, Algeria and Libya, with a combined 47% share of total imports. Djibouti, South Sudan, Sudan, Morocco, Ghana, Kenya, Guinea, Somalia and Liberia lagged somewhat behind, together accounting for a further 35%.
The export price in Africa stood at $8.5 per unit in 2022, surging by 21% against the previous year.
The import price in Africa stood at $4 per unit in 2022, growing by 4.8% against the previous year.
